Udaipur, October 17 (Udaipur Kiran): Dr. Tuktak Bhanawat was honoured with the Mewar Gaurav Samman for her outstanding contribution in the field of Public Relations at a grand ceremony held recently at Durbar Hall, Udaipur, organised by First India News Channel.

The event was graced by several distinguished guests, including Punjab Governor Gulab Chand Kataria, Shriji Arvind Singh Mewar’s son Lakshyaraj Singh Mewar, Odisha Deputy Chief Minister Kanak Vardhan Singh Deo, MP Sangeeta Kumari Singh Deo, First India News representative Pawan Arora, Udaipur MP Mannalal Rawat, MLA Tarachand Jain, District Collector Namit Mehta, IG Gaurav Srivastava, Vice-Chancellor of Janardan Rai Nagar Rajasthan Vidyapeeth University Prof. Shiv Singh Sarangdevot, and SP Yogesh Goyal.
Dr. Bhanawat was recognised for her remarkable achievements and dedicated service in the field of public relations, earning appreciation from dignitaries present at the ceremony.
